The Opportunity:
CACI is seeking an experienced Business Systems Analyst IV to support the Navy Maritime Maintenance Enterprise Solution (NMMES) program. This position serves as the functional bridge between Government stakeholders, end users, and technical development teams to deliver enterprise maintenance, logistics, and modernization capabilities supporting the U.S. Navy.
The Business Systems Analyst IV is responsible for eliciting, analyzing, documenting, validating, and managing business and system requirements supporting mission-critical applications used throughout the Naval maintenance enterprise. The successful candidate will collaborate closely with Government Product Owners, software developers, testers, architects, and operations personnel to translate complex business needs into actionable functional requirements while ensuring solutions align with program objectives and operational workflows.
This position requires a highly collaborative individual with experience supporting Agile software development, enterprise modernization initiatives, and DoD information systems
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with Government stakeholders to gather, analyze, and document business requirements for enterprise software enhancements.
- Facilitate requirements elicitation sessions, workshops, interviews, and demonstrations with functional users and technical teams.
- Develop and maintain business requirements documents, functional specifications, user stories, acceptance criteria, workflow diagrams, and process models.
- Analyze existing business processes and recommend improvements to increase operational efficiency and reduce manual processes.
- Support backlog refinement, sprint planning, release planning, and Agile ceremonies.
